Finding the Right Local Window Contractors: A Comprehensive Guide<br>When it concerns home improvement jobs, choosing the right local window contractors is essential for ensuring quality work and boosting the visual appeal of a home. New windows can enhance energy effectiveness, boost residential or commercial property value, and supply much better security. This article explores the factors to consider homeowners should be aware of when working with window contractors, examines the advantages of local professionals, and provides a detailed guide to making an informed choice. <br>Comprehending the Role of Local Window Contractors<br>Local [window contractors](https://gitea.dokm.xyz/quality-window-installers6323) specialize in the installation, replacement, and upkeep of windows. They have in-depth understanding of the regional real estate market and are fluent in local structure codes and guidelines. By focusing on their community, they can provide services tailored to the specific requirements and choices of local property owners.<br>Benefits of Hiring Local ContractorsFamiliarity with Local Climate: Local contractors understand the local climate condition and can advise window materials and styles that best fit the environment-- be it severe winters or humid summers.Easier Communication: Working with somebody from the area normally enables smooth communication, making it simpler to talk about project specifics and address concerns.Neighborhood Reputation: Local contractors value their credibility within the community. This often equates into high-quality work and excellent customer support given that their business depends upon local referrals.4.Supporting Local Economy: By picking local contractors, property owners help promote the local economy and develop jobs within their neighborhood.How to Choose the Right Local Window Contractor<br>Homeowners must think about several factors when working with a window contractor. The following steps can help direct the decision-making process:<br>Step 1: Research and Gather RecommendationsAsk for Referrals: Seek suggestions from buddies, household, or neighbors who have actually had positive experiences.Search Online: Utilize platforms such as Yelp, Angie's List, or Google Reviews to recognize local contractors with great scores.Action 2: Verify CredentialsCheck Licenses: Ensure that the contractor holds the necessary licenses needed by state and local authorities.Insurance coverage Coverage: Confirm that the contractor has liability insurance and employee's settlement to safeguard against accidents or damages during the project.Action 3: Evaluate ExperienceYears in Business: Look for contractors who have substantial industry experience as this often associates with skill and reliability.Portfolio of Work: Evaluate their portfolio, focusing on projects similar to yours in scope and visual appeals.Step 4: Obtain Multiple QuotesCompare Estimates: Request estimates from a minimum of 3 different contractors.
